Guys I need some advice...
Last September when 2K18 came out I bought the game in the first week
and started making a 97-98 roster and also creating players with some
of the CAP formulas that were posted on here.
Unfortunately life got in the way and I had no time to play video games
for most of the year dealing with some big issues. This past month things
finally calmed down and I started working on my 97-98 roster and downloaded rosters for 99-00, 01-02, 03-04, 07-08, 08-09, 09-10.
I have since created about 20-30 players on my own to fill in the blanks
and planned on using all 150 spots.
Now my dilemma is 2K19 is coming out and new legend/retro players are coming out but there is some big losses mainly Bosh. I kind of planned on
waiting but the new retro jerseys for so many teams is twisting my arm
as I really want them and the new players.
So my question is do you think I should keep on working on my old school 2K18 rosters and wait later to buy 2K19? Get 2K19 at launch and start from scratch and lose all the work put into 2K18 or do you have another recommendation?
Since I missed most of 2K18 because of personal life stuff I didn't even know
guys like Rashard Lewis, Donyell Marshall, Caron Butler, Carlos Boozer etc
were patched into the game during the year so I had to go back and start from scratch on some rosters. So I'm wondering if I get 2K19 and start working on retro rosters asap will I have to start from scratch again when new players are patched in.
Also do you think the new CAP system will produce way better looking player models this year?
Any advice will be greatly appreciated thanks
At the moment, 2K19 looks like it's going to offer more jerseys, even more classic player options, and a create-a-player that far surpasses 2K18's (check the CAP thread on the first page to see the classic player creations people have already thrown together).
But again, that all holds true only as long as something wonky doesn't step things back (which has happened to classic roster guys with 2K before).Comment
